传统题 1000ms 256MiB

最大差排列

该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。

Description

本题为简单的数学题数据减弱版,唯一不同的地方是本题中1T1,0001 \leq T \leq 1,000

给你三个数,n,x,y,对一个排列P,给定一个函数f(x)=i=1n/xpix\sum_{i=1}^{\lfloor n/x \rfloor}p_{i*x}。 对于所有的长度为n的排列,计算出f(x)-f(y)的最大值。

Format

Input

多组测试数据。 第一行输入一个整数T(1T1000 1 \le T\le1000) 接下来描述每一组测试数据。 只有一行输入包含3个整数n,x,y(1n1091x,yn 1 \le n\le10^{9},1 \le x,y\le n)。

Output

对每一组测试数据,输出答案。

Samples

8
7 2 3
12 6 3
9 1 9
2 2 2
100 20 50
24 4 6
1000000000 5575 25450
4 4 1
12
-3
44
0
393
87
179179179436104
-6

Limitation

1s, 256M for each test case.

2023年ACM社团第一次新生赛

未参加
状态
已结束
规则
ACM/ICPC
题目
12
开始于
2023-10-8 13:00
结束于
2023-10-8 18:00
持续时间
5 小时
主持人
参赛人数
54